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/ WinForms, .Net Framework [игнор отключен] [закрыт для гостей] / Добавление, удаление, редактирование строк в OleDb... / 4 сообщений из 4, страница 1 из 1
02.03.2004, 01:44
    #32427158
smathcopm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авление, удаление, редактирование строк в OleDb...
Подскажите пжлста, как с помощью sql-команд (или ещё как) выполнить корректный Delete, Insert, Update... Сделал всё, что мог. Интересуют именно операции со строками...

// Используется Access.
// myDS - это DataSet, заполняющий dataGrid1...
oleDbConnection1.Open();
myDS=new DataSet("MyDataSet");
oleDbDataAdapter1.Fill(myDS);
oleDbConnection1.Close();
dataGrid1.DataSource=myDS;
// Если не ошибаюсь, пример этот я нашёл в MSDN.

Почему-то соглашается добавлять только новую строку, но ни в коем случае не изменять уже существующую - выдаёт ошибку :( Если не сделаю базу, из универа выпрут. Может в интернете есть, какие труды на эту тему? Сам нашёл http://www.microsoft.com/rus/msdn/activ/article/hierarchical_row_data/write.asp, однако там всё на VB, а его я совсем никак :(
А может книжку посоветуете...
05.03.2004 должен буду отдать (больше оттягивать не могу). Заранее всех благодарю.
...
Рейтинг: 0 / 0
02.03.2004, 01:46
    #32427159
smathcopm
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авление, удаление, редактирование строк в OleDb...
Извините... вот правильный код... торопился...

oleDbDataAdapter1.Update(myDS);
myDS.Dispose();
myDS=new DataSet("MyDataSet");
oleDbDataAdapter1.Fill(myDS);
...
Рейтинг: 0 / 0
02.03.2004, 10:43
    #32427377
hDrummer
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авление, удаление, редактирование строк в OleDb...
...
Рейтинг: 0 / 0
04.03.2004, 11:19
    #32430804
M234
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Добавление, удаление, редактирование строк в OleDb...
В Visual Studio .NET создайте новый проект потом в меню "проект" выберите добавить форму и там вберите "визарда для формы работы с данными".

запустится визард, вы покажите ему дорогу к вашей базе и он создаст код в котором будет всё что вам надо, если я вас правильно понял.


Я сделал всё что мог, кто может пусть сделает лучше.
...
Рейтинг: 0 / 0
Форумы / WinForms, .Net Framework [игнор отключен] [закрыт для гостей] / Добавление, удаление, редактирование строк в OleDb... /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]